Caution: Financial obligation negotiation might well leave you much deeper in financial debt than you were when you began. The majority of financial obligation negotiation business will certainly ask you to stop paying your financial obligations in order to get lenders to negotiate and in order to collect the funds needed for a settlement. This can have an unfavorable result on your credit history and might lead to the lender or financial obligation collection agency filing a lawsuit while you are collecting funds needed for a negotiation.

Individuals may represent themselves in bankruptcy court or seek advice from a bankruptcy lawyer if they feel they require to seek this choice. In a Chapter 7 bankruptcy, the individual might require to market several of their assets to pay a portion of the arrearage. In a Chapter 13 insolvency, the court reorganizes the impressive debts so the person might pay all or some of the agreed-upon balance over three to 5 years.

Secured financial debt, like a home mortgage, which consists of security (normally the funded home), and unsecured financial debt, like credit card debt, are managed in a different way during a personal bankruptcy. And there are various sorts of personal bankruptcies, so be certain to research which option may be best for your scenario.

Unlike insolvency, which is a lawful process, or financial obligation settlement, which involves paying a discussed quantity, financial debt forgiveness implies the lending institution cancels a portion of what you owe. For consumers drowning in charge card financial obligation, this can be a lifeline. However, it is essential to recognize exactly how it functions, that qualifies, and the possible downsides prior to seeking this alternative.

This is generally booked for extreme scenarios where a borrower is monetarily unable of settling the total. Some charge card business provide programs where they decrease or forgive component of the financial obligation for debtors who are having a hard time due to work loss, medical emergencies, or other monetary crises. This entails discussing with lenders to pay a decreased amount for closing the account.

Bank card debt forgiveness programs typically prioritize customers experiencing substantial economic difficulty. Qualification criteria frequently consist of work loss, clinical emergencies, or special needs causing income loss. A high debt-to-income (DTI) proportion, suggesting a big section of revenue dedicated to financial debt payment, is another usual element. Programs may also think about circumstances where crucial expenditures, such as medical costs or fundamental living costs, surpass revenue, developing uncontrollable monetary strain.
